Speaker Nancy Pelosi issued the following statement today on legislation she co-sponsored that would reinstitute statutory pay-as-you-go (PAYGO) rules, which will restore fiscal discipline to the federal government. Last week, President Obama urged Congress to pass the legislation, which was introduced today by Majority Leader Steny Hoyer and more than 150 Democratic co-sponsors. "The legislation introduced today to make pay-as-you-go budgeting the law of the land will help return our nation to sound fiscal health. Just as every American family must leave within their means, so must the federal government." Full release

Former U.S. Senate Majority Leaders Howard Baker, Tom Daschle and Bob Dole, members of the Bipartisan Policy Center's (BPC) Advisory Board, today released a bipartisan, budget-neutral framework for comprehensive health reform to ensure that every American has affordable, quality health coverage. The Leaders' Project on the State of American Health Care report, entitled "Crossing Our Lines: Working Together to Reform the U.S. Health System," offers realistic, bipartisan and politically-viable policy recommendations to address the delivery, cost, coverage and financing challenges facing the nation's health care system. n April 13, 2009, the Restore Justice At Justice coalition, www.restorejusticeatjustice.com, urged Attorney General Eric Holder to identify all those politically prosecuted under the Bush Administration and to then vacate their convictions where appropriate, beginning with Don Siegelman and Paul Minor. However, according to coalition spokesman Brad Friedman, "after almost two months, we have heard nothing from Mr. Holder despite a tidal wave of information about the impropriety of these cases. The Holder DOJ has been quick to dismiss charges against Republicans such as Alaska politicians Ted Stevens, Pete Kott and Vic Kohring for prosecutorial misconduct while taking no corrective action in the cases of Democrats such as Siegelman, Minor and so many others whose cases seem to have been wracked with prosecutorial misconduct." NASA postponed the launch of space shuttle Endeavour's STS-127 mission Wednesday because of a leak associated with the gaseous hydrogen venting system outside the shuttle's external fuel tank. Full release.
